Transaction 581866c8c1e9f8e5ab69714f651ceef7d44275930bdf4db439e60d94725130c6
1 Input
1 Output
-
581866c8c1e9f8e5ab69714f651ceef7d44275930bdf4db439e60d94725130c6:0
- value
- 31633746
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fb4412e7ec8d9787b4eb49cd750d5e42e6719749 OP_EQUALVERIFY OP_CHECKSIG
- address
- Li8XRDWmZFfUagQ4h2PSGVoWmFj3Pv3iqg